Website Wednesday: myonlinesafe.com

Do you have copies of all your vital documents and receipts? and what would you do if they got lost, stolen or damaged? …errrr panic?!  I think most of us would like to have them all stored safely in a secure place but in reality I don’t think many of us do.

myonlinesafe.com is an online ultra secure digital filing cabinet which makes your documents available 24 hours a day, worldwide. Whether it’s poilcy documents for your home insurance, receipts of big purchases or vital documents you need for your gap year. They are all stored safely on line for you to access if ever the need arises.

It can help you:

  • Store serial numbers, receipts, invoices, and descriptions of your valuables, clothes, furniture and fixings.
  • Store copies of your vital travel documents, itineraries, and serial numbers of valuables, no need to carry photocopies.
  • Secure copies of vital documents for your vehicles, insurances, wills and pensions.
  • Create a “”lost/stolen”" report for police and insurance claims.
  • Calculates the total value of items stored to check you are not underinsured for your home contents.
  •  Use the automated renewal reminder service for date sensitive items.
  • Access links to emergency credit card contact numbers, locksmiths, glaziers, plumbers etc in times of crisis.
  • Upload your contacts and address book.
  • Send “”free”" SMS Texts in times of emergency.
